Strategic Infrastructure Sales II

Uniti Group Inc., Florida, NY, United States


About The Role

The Strategic Revenue Sales II drives EBITDA expansion through proactive negotiation, rate modernization, and strategic contract restructuring of dark fiber and infrastructure agreements. This role owns complex renewals, leads customer negotiations, and directly influences margin expansion. What You’ll Do

Lead dark fiber renewals, term extensions, and strategic contract conversions. Negotiate rate increases aligned with market positioning and asset value. Enforce escalators and correct under-monetized or misbilled agreements. Identify opportunities to extend term length to improve long-term EBITDA visibility. Engage customers directly to present renewal strategy and pricing rationale. Coordinate cross-functionally with Legal, Finance, Sales, and Operations. Travel up to 25% as needed to close strategic deals. Coach Associate-level analysts on contract interpretation and deal strategy. Must possess strong Excel skills with a working knowledge of how spreadsheets are used in business analysis. Be able to construct a basic business analysis in Excel, analyzing the cost, depreciation, impact of escalators, interest rates, and payback periods on fiber proposals and projects. Strong understanding of GIS systems and software is preferred but not required. Do You Have

5+ years experience in telecom, wholesale infrastructure sales, contract negotiation, or revenue strategy. Demonstrated ability to lead commercial conversations and negotiate terms. Strong understanding of EBITDA impact, escalator math, and long-term contract valuation. High accountability toward quota and commission performance. Proven ability to independently manage complex renewals to closure. Ability to develop multiple business proposals for customers that maximize EBITDA for the Company and minimize its risks. Performance Expectations

Strategic Revenue Sales are responsible for direct EBITDA impact through margin expansion, term extensions, escalator enforcement, and high-value renewals. Performance is measured against team quota contribution, revenue uplift, and contract profitability.
